/**
|
|
* Sorts file entries based on recency and then alphabetically.
|
|
* Recent files (modified within recencyThresholdMs) are listed first, newest to oldest.
|
|
* Older files are listed after recent ones, sorted alphabetically by path.
|
|
*/
|
|
export function sortFileEntries(
|
|
entries: GlobPath[],
|
|
nowTimestamp: number,
|
|
recencyThresholdMs: number,
|
|
): GlobPath[] {
|
|
const sortedEntries = [...entries];
|
|
sortedEntries.sort((a, b) => {
|
|
const mtimeA = a.mtimeMs ?? 0;
|
|
const mtimeB = b.mtimeMs ?? 0;
|
|
const aIsRecent = nowTimestamp - mtimeA < recencyThresholdMs;
|
|
const bIsRecent = nowTimestamp - mtimeB < recencyThresholdMs;
|
|
|
|
if (aIsRecent && bIsRecent) {
|
|
return mtimeB - mtimeA;
|
|
} else if (aIsRecent) {
|
|
return -1;
|
|
} else if (bIsRecent) {
|
|
return 1;
|
|
} else {
|
|
return a.fullpath().localeCompare(b.fullpath());
|
|
}
|
|
});
|
|
return sortedEntries;
|
|
}
